The ingredients needed to cook Bean & Ham Hock soup:
- Take 1 1/3 lb of dried beans.
- Get 1 of water.
- Take 1 of large onion, chopped.
- Take 3 of large Ham Hocks.
- Use of spices.
- Take 3 tsp of salt (more or less to your liking).
- You need 1 tsp of cayenne pepper (more or less to taste).
- Use 2 tbsp of chili powder.
- You need 3 tbsp of tomato paste.
- You need 1 tsp of ground black pepper.
- Take 2 tbsp of Italian seasoning mix.
Steps to make Bean & Ham Hock soup:
- Cover beans with water, by about an inch or more. Set aside for 8 hours to soak..
- 3 hours before beans are done place ham hocks in a pot, cover with water..
- Bring hocks to a boil, cover, turn down to a simmer. Check water level periodically to add more if required. If using fixed ham, do not do these hocks steps..
- When hocks have simmered for 3 hours, pull hocks out, place on a plate to allow to cool..
- Place soaked beans in large pot. Add 8 cups of hock broth and water to bring it to 8 cups..
- Bring beans to a boil, turn down heat to a simmer, cover. Stir ever 10-15 minutes.
- After hocks cool down, remove bones, shred/chop meat and skin to bit sized pieces..
- After beans have simmered 1 1/2 hours).
- Chop one large onion (yellow or sweet is what I usually use), add to beans, stir.
- Adds ham hocks or if using diced ham to beans, stir.
- If using a premixed add season packet. Or add spices in ingredients list, not both!.
- Simmer for 30 minutes, serve.
